Ninh Bình: Farmers learn how to make organic fertilizer from what the whole village threw away, for better rice growing
After the training, members and farmers in Ninh Binh province directly visited households to use probiotics to convert rice straw into microbiological fertilizers to contribute to improving rice fields.
The Ninh Binh provincial Farmers’ Union has recently organized a training on improving rice cultivation techniques following the SRI method for more than 30 members of the farmers’ professional union branches in Ninh Hai commune, Hoa Lu district (Ninh Binh province).

Training on rice cultivation techniques following the SRI method in Ninh Binh province
Specifically, at the training, the trainers shared knowledge of improved rice cultivation techniques according to SRI method; overview of the application of SRI rice cultivation methods in Vietnam; 5 principles of rice cultivation according to SRI method; technical measures of SRI, etc.
In addition, Ninh Binh provincial Farmers’ Union also instructed its members the techniques to make micro-organic fertilizers; the straw treatment method with bio-products; awareness raising among farmers, consumers and stakeholders about the benefits of SRI improved rice cultivation; etc.
Many opinions discussed and exchanged at the training on improved rice cultivation techniques according to SRI method.
Through this training, the trainees shared and exchanged experiences of their families and themselves, discussing, commenting and evaluating the efficiency of improved rice cultivation according to SRI method.
After the training, the farmer members had chance to visit directly households using probiotics to treat on the field and they will apply the SRI method directly to their rice field model in the next season.
It is known that the project aims to help mitigate the impacts of climate change and develop modern and sustainable agriculture to help farmers adapt to climate change by supporting farmers in rural areas in Vietnam.
This training is under the the project of propagating and mobilizing farmers to apply environmentally friendly rice cultivation in Vietnam funded by BRACE and implement in 8 provinces: Lai Chau, Bac Kan, Bac Ninh, Bac Giang, Hoa. Binh, Ninh Binh, Hung Yen, Thai Binh, in which Ninh Binh will be implemented in 2 districts of Hoa Lu and Yen Khanh.
